DE&I is now a core leadership competency. If you are managing diverse talent, it’s important to understand what the term “privilege” means within a DE&I context so you can lead your team to higher levels of inclusivity+develop optimal strategies for solutioning around team issues/challenges. Everyone has some aspect of privilege depending upon the context. Privilege means the absence of obstacles/barriers, not necessarily the presence of perks. Though some would say *that* itself is a perk.
